Water Testing & Chemistry Supplies

Water testing equipment is the single most important accessory category for Apistogramma keepers. These fish require soft, acidic water with a pH typically between 5.0 and 7.0 depending on species, and monitoring these parameters regularly is essential for maintaining health and encouraging breeding. A reliable liquid test kit that covers pH, ammonia, nitrite, nitrate, and general hardness should be considered mandatory equipment rather than optional.

Liquid reagent test kits are strongly preferred over test strips for Apistogramma care. Strips provide rough approximations that may be acceptable for hardier species, but the narrow parameter windows Apistogramma require demand the greater precision that liquid tests provide. Kits with dedicated low-range pH tests are especially useful, as standard pH tests often lack resolution below 6.0 where many Apistogramma species are kept.

Total dissolved solids meters and conductivity meters offer a quick supplementary reading that experienced keepers find invaluable. A TDS pen provides an instant snapshot of mineral content that correlates with water hardness, making it useful for monitoring remineralized reverse osmosis water or checking tap water consistency between seasonal changes. These inexpensive electronic meters pay for themselves quickly in convenience.

Water conditioners and dechlorinators are essential for any water that contacts the tank. Choose a conditioner that neutralizes both chlorine and chloramine, as many municipal water supplies use chloramine which is not removed by aging water overnight. For Apistogramma specifically, conditioners that also bind heavy metals provide an extra layer of protection for these sensitive fish. Keep a bottle on hand at all times — running out during a water change is not an option.

Water Preparation & RO Systems

Many Apistogramma keepers rely on reverse osmosis water to achieve the soft, mineral-poor water these fish need. Tap water in most regions is too hard and alkaline for sensitive species, and no amount of chemical additives can safely bring extremely hard water into the appropriate range. A countertop or under-sink RO unit produces purified water that can then be remineralized to precise target parameters using specialized mineral additives.

RO units vary in capacity, waste-to-product water ratios, and membrane quality. For a single Apistogramma tank of twenty to forty gallons, even a basic unit producing fifty gallons per day is more than sufficient. The key specification to evaluate is the rejection rate of the membrane — higher rejection rates mean purer output water. Units with deionization stages after the RO membrane produce the cleanest water but require more frequent filter replacement.

Remineralizers designed for soft-water aquariums allow precise control over the mineral content of RO water. These products add back specific minerals in controlled ratios, letting you dial in exact hardness and TDS targets. Different Apistogramma species have different preferences, and the ability to fine-tune water chemistry is one of the primary advantages of starting with blank-slate RO water rather than trying to modify tap water.

Water storage containers are a practical necessity for anyone using RO water. Keeping a supply of pre-mixed, temperature-matched water on hand makes water changes faster and less stressful for both the keeper and the fish. Food-grade polyethylene containers or dedicated aquarium water storage drums in the twenty to forty gallon range are ideal. Label containers clearly with target parameters and preparation date to avoid mix-ups.

Lighting & Light Control

Apistogramma generally prefer subdued lighting that replicates the shaded forest streams and flooded forests where they originate. Intense overhead lighting washes out their colors and causes them to retreat into hiding. LED fixtures with adjustable intensity and color temperature are the best choice because they allow you to tune the light level to your specific setup and the preferences of your particular species.

Warm color temperatures in the range of three thousand to five thousand Kelvin enhance the natural coloration of Apistogramma far better than the cool, blue-shifted light commonly used in marine and planted aquarium setups. Under warm light, the reds, golds, and iridescent blues that define many Apistogramma species appear richer and more saturated. Many LED fixtures allow color channel adjustments that let you find the ideal balance.

Timer-controlled lighting with gradual sunrise and sunset ramp features reduces stress compared to abrupt on-off switches. Apistogramma startle easily when lighting changes are sudden, and repeated daily stress from harsh light transitions can suppress natural behaviors over time. Even a simple ten-minute ramp from dark to full intensity and back makes a noticeable difference in how confidently the fish behave during lighting transitions.

Floating plants offer a natural and self-regulating form of light control that works in concert with whatever fixture you choose. A partial canopy of floating plants creates dappled shade patterns on the substrate that Apistogramma actively seek out. The interplay between lit and shaded areas also creates visual interest in the aquascape and provides a range of light microhabitats within a single tank.

Maintenance Tools

A quality gravel vacuum, or more accurately a sand vacuum for Apistogramma tanks, is the primary maintenance tool you will reach for weekly. Siphon-style vacuums with adjustable flow are best for fine sand substrates because they allow you to hover above the sand surface, lifting debris without sucking up the substrate itself. Vacuums with pinch valves or flow-control clamps give you the precision needed to clean around delicate botanical items and cave structures without disturbing the aquascape.

Algae scrapers and cleaning pads are necessary for maintaining clear viewing panels. Magnetic algae cleaners are the most convenient option for routine maintenance because they let you clean the glass without putting your hands in the water, which reduces disturbance to territorial fish that may react defensively to an intruding arm. Choose magnets with soft pads rather than metal blades, especially for acrylic tanks, and always check that no sand grains are trapped between the pad and the glass before scrubbing.

Long-handled aquascaping tools including tweezers, scissors, and spatulas make planting, trimming, and rearranging tank elements far easier than working with bare hands. Stainless steel tools designed for planted aquariums are widely available in various lengths to suit different tank depths. These tools are especially useful for positioning caves, adjusting botanical placements, and planting stem plants in fine sand without creating a cloudy mess.

Buckets and hoses dedicated exclusively to aquarium use should be kept separate from household cleaning supplies. Even trace residues of soap, detergent, or household chemicals can be lethal to fish. Clearly labeled five-gallon buckets and a length of aquarium-safe tubing are inexpensive items that prevent potentially catastrophic cross-contamination. Many keepers mark their aquarium buckets with permanent marker or colored tape to ensure they are never accidentally used for other purposes.

Nets, Traps & Fish Handling

Fine-mesh nets in small sizes are essential for catching and moving Apistogramma, which are quick, agile, and adept at dodging standard aquarium nets. Soft, fine-mesh nets are gentler on their delicate fins and scales than coarse nylon nets, reducing the risk of injury during transfers. Having two nets — one for herding and one for catching — makes the process significantly faster and less stressful for the fish.

Fish traps offer a hands-off alternative for catching specific individuals without disturbing the entire tank. Clear acrylic box traps baited with food allow a target fish to enter voluntarily, and the trap door can be triggered remotely or set to close automatically. This method is far less stressful than extended chasing with a net and is particularly useful for removing a specific individual from a heavily decorated tank where nets are difficult to maneuver.

Breeder boxes and isolation containers serve multiple purposes in Apistogramma keeping. They can isolate an injured or bullied fish, quarantine a new arrival within the display tank for observation, or separate fry that need protection from tankmates. Mesh or perforated breeder boxes that hang inside the tank maintain the same water conditions as the main tank while providing a physical barrier.

Specimen containers and clear cups are invaluable for close observation of individual fish. Gently netting a fish into a clear container filled with tank water allows you to examine it closely for signs of disease, injury, or parasites without the stress of handling. Many experienced keepers perform brief weekly visual health checks this way, returning the fish to the tank after a minute or two of observation. This practice catches health issues early when they are most treatable.

Medication & Quarantine Supplies

A dedicated quarantine tank is arguably the most important accessory an Apistogramma keeper can own. New fish should be quarantined for at least two to four weeks before introduction to an established tank, and having a treatment tank ready at all times means you can isolate sick individuals immediately rather than medicating the entire display tank. A simple ten-gallon tank with a sponge filter, heater, and a few hiding spots is all that is needed.

A basic fish medication kit should be kept on hand even if your fish are currently healthy. Illness in Apistogramma can progress rapidly, and delays while ordering medication can mean the difference between recovery and loss. Essential items include treatments for bacterial infections, fungal infections, and external parasites. Antiparasitic medications effective against common protozoan infections are especially important for wild-caught Apistogramma, which frequently carry low-level parasite loads.

Epsom salt and aquarium salt are useful supportive treatments that should be in every fishkeeper's supply cabinet. Epsom salt can help with bloating and constipation at appropriate doses, while aquarium salt at low concentrations supports gill function and electrolyte balance during stress and illness. Note that Apistogramma are sensitive to salt, so dosing should always be conservative and carefully measured.

An air pump and airline tubing serve as backup aeration for quarantine and treatment situations. Some medications reduce dissolved oxygen levels, and the increased stress of illness raises oxygen demand. Running a simple airstone in a treatment tank ensures adequate oxygenation during the recovery period. Keep a small air pump and a package of airstones stored with your quarantine supplies so they are ready when needed without scrambling during an emergency.
